Pharmacy Technician
Northwest Health Services
Described Duties:
1. Work cooperatively with Northwest Health Services (NHS) providers, supervisors, and personnel to carry out the goals and objectives of NHS according to governing body requirements and established internal policies and procedures.
2. Treat others respectfully whether it is a patient, fellow employee, member of management, customer, vendor or visitor to our premises.
3. Handle incoming and outgoing phone calls with patients, customers, provider offices, hospitals, insurance companies, drug wholesaler, etc. Handle incoming and outgoing faxes regarding prescriptions, Prior Authorization, etc.
4. Ability to navigate and understand the POS (Point of Sale) computer system. Perform all cash register processes. Perform payment on account, voids, refunds, transaction retrieval, delivery posting, reconciliation of transaction, Pseudoephedrine tracking process, electronic signature capture for drugs dispensed, etc.
5. Receive patient demographics, prescription insurance, medical conditions and allergies, accurately entering all information into computer system.
6. Receive all forms of new prescription and refill prescription requests and enter into the computer system for processing of insurance claim, cash/discount pricing, prescription labeling and patient information sheets regarding prescribed medication.

1. Work cooperatively with Northwest Health Services (NHS) providers, supervisors, and personnel to carry out the goals and objectives of NHS according to governing body requirements and established internal policies and procedures.
2. Treat others respectfully whether it is a patient, fellow employee, member of management, customer, vendor or visitor to our premises.
3. Handle incoming and outgoing phone calls with patients, customers, provider offices, hospitals, insurance companies, drug wholesaler, etc. Handle incoming and outgoing faxes regarding prescriptions, Prior Authorization, etc.
4. Ability to navigate and understand the POS (Point of Sale) computer system. Perform all cash register processes. Perform payment on account, voids, refunds, transaction retrieval, delivery posting, reconciliation of transaction, Pseudoephedrine tracking process, electronic signature capture for drugs dispensed, etc.
5. Receive patient demographics, prescription insurance, medical conditions and allergies, accurately entering all information into computer system.
6. Receive all forms of new prescription and refill prescription requests and enter into the computer system for processing of insurance claim, cash/discount pricing, prescription labeling and patient information sheets regarding prescribed medication.
- Ability to identify correct medication and distinguish the usage of regular stock vs 340B stock drugs. Perform mathematical calculations required for correct dosage of tablets/capsules, ointment/creams and solutions. Ability to convert between metric and apothecary equivalents. Perform reject resolutions with insurance companies.
- Perform reversals and voids.
- Resubmission of corrected claims.
- Prepare Prior Authorization request for provider. Contact provider for verification of information when necessary. Contact provider for alternative treatment when necessary.
- EZ off cap logging.
- Return to stock process.

21. Assist with inventory control.
- Bi-monthly shelf sweeps of prescription and OTC for the monitoring of medications that are slow moving and/ expired or nearing expiration.
- Initiate return process for medication being returned to the wholesaler for credit. Removal of expired for quarantine for Manager to process for write off and destruction.
- Process drug recalls as needed.
- Assist with monthly 340B medication audits when needed. Assist with annual inventory of all classes of medications.
- Assist with annual inventory of supplies.
